§ 22-4A-6 — Identification of Unmet Needs and Resources; Annual Report

Alabama·Title 22 Health, Mental Health, and Environmental Control·Ch. 4A Family Practice Rural Health Board
The board shall assist in identifying any unmet needs relating to the medically underserved rural areas of the state and any available resources that could be applied toward those needs. The board shall submit an annual report to the Governor, Lieutenant Governor, Speaker of the House, chairman of each of the health committees and the State Health Officer of the disbursement of all funds, accomplishments toward meeting the unmet needs in the rural areas and the goals for the next fiscal year.
